**About the Role**

As a Quality Improvement Specialist, you will play a key part in our Residential, and Home & Community Health Care teams and will focus on the provision of coaching, advice, and support to build capability and capacity within the local operational team, specializing in auditing, accreditation, complaints and incident management.

The location is Sydney Central particularly covering Inner West and northern Sydney areas with potential travel to other areas as required for residential, home and community and independent living.

This is a permanent full time role, working 76 hours per fortnight and will see you working in collaboration with the Quality Improvement Lead to manage and facilitate improvements and develop key quality management strategies, initiatives, and plans to drive continuous improvement. Traveling will be required depending on the number of negotiated hours.

Furthermore, this position will see you liaising with a diverse range of internal and external stakeholders, and your strong people and communication skills will be imperative to your success.

It is important that you are a highly organized and efficient person with the ability to listen to the needs of both management and staff and clients.

**Your experience ticks the following boxes**:

- Minimum of 5 years experience in a quality improvement/management role within a health or aged care setting
- Flu vaccination
- Demonstrated experience in providing advice on complaints management and clinical investigations
- High-level understanding of contemporary approaches to quality management in the health and/or aged care industry
- A demonstrated passion for social change and contributing to an organization of influence for the most disadvantaged
- Skilled at navigating a complex organization, forging relationships, and managing through influence rather than direct authority as required

**About Uniting Aged Care**

Uniting is one of the largest and most trusted not-for-profit providers of aged care in Australia. Each year, we support more than 7,000 residents in over 70 aged care homes throughout NSW and the ACT. We actively advocate for the right of every senior to age in comfort and dignity, wherever and however they live. We value diversity and always welcome everyone, exactly as they are.
